public class ClassifierCombiner<IN extends CoreMap & HasWord> extends AbstractSequenceClassifier<IN>
This is a pure AbstractSequenceClassifier, i.e., it sets the AnswerAnnotation label. If you work with NER classifiers, you should use NERClassifierCombiner. This class inherits from ClassifierCombiner, and takes care that all AnswerAnnotations are also copied to NERAnnotation.
You can specify up to 10 base classifiers using the -loadClassifier1 to -loadClassifier10 properties. We also maintain the older usage when only two base classifiers were accepted, specified using -loadClassifier and -loadAuxClassifier.
ms 2009: removed all NER functionality (see NERClassifierCombiner), changed code so it accepts an arbitrary number of base classifiers, removed dead code.
